What’s the best way to explore an up-and-coming wine region? Staying over at a winery, of course – and that’s exactly what you can do at Birds and Barrels Vineyards, where pitches are set up among 50 acres of vines about 15 miles outside of Willcox. This is one of Arizona’s three main wine-producing areas, and you’ll be right in the middle of the action at this small family-run winery. Tours and tastings take place on Fridays, Saturdays and Sundays (or other days by appointment), but you can also soak up a lot of the atmosphere of the place just by having a wander about to see what’s going on. Bottles are available to buy, too – and surely there are few holiday experiences as fine as sipping a glass of wine while watching the sun set over the vines that produced the grapes. As well as being productive on the grape-growing front, this area is very scenic and often has spectacular sunsets and sunrises, along with dark skies for stargazing. There are plenty of other wineries to visit nearby if you’d like to sample several of the area’s products – but it’s not all about the grapes. This is also a great area for hikes around the likes of Chiricahua National Monument and Fort Bowie National Historic Site, with cooler temperatures than you tend to find in Phoenix. This is a simple and peaceful site that aims to have minimal interference with the natural world, so please note that there are no toilet or shower facilities.

Local attractions

The surrounding area is very well supplied with places to try a glass of wine: there are six or seven wineries within walking distance, and several more within a few minutes’ drive. Hiking is a great way to build up some thirst for those drinks, and there’s plenty of it around: trails run around the cliffs and unusual rock formations at Chiricahua National Monument, or you could take a walk among the historic ruins at Fort Bowie National Historic Site. Both are about 45 minutes’ drive away. The area around Cochise Stronghold and Council Rocks (40 minutes’ drive) is another good place to go for an outing. For more of an insight into the area’s history, head to Bisbee (an hour and 15 minutes) to visit the museums and take a tour of the miners’ underground tunnels, or plan trips to other small local towns including Pearce-Sunsites (25 minutes), St David (an hour) and Sierra Vista (an hour and 25 minutes). If you fancy a bite of a bigger city, it’s about an hour and a half’s drive to Tucson.
